The Niger State Police Command has arrested a 15-year-old boy, Kelvin Faga, for allegedly staging his own kidnapping to obtain N200,000 from his father.

The teenager was arrested alongside his 17-year-old accomplice, identified as Mayowa Ojewuyi, in Suleja, following an investigation by police detectives.

According to a statement released on Monday by the command’s spokesperson, SP Wasiu Abiodun, Kelvin reportedly went missing after attending church on July 20, 2026, and did not return home.

The following day, his family received a phone call from someone claiming the boy had been abducted and demanding a ransom of N200,000.

After the matter was reported at B Division, Suleja, police operatives began an investigation that led them to a hotel in Suleja, where Kelvin was found with Ojewuyi on July 25.

During interrogation, the two suspects allegedly admitted that they planned to collect the money from Kelvin’s father and share the proceeds between them.

The police said the suspects remain in custody at the State Criminal Investigation Department (SCID) for further investigation and would be charged to court after the completion of the process.
